Why dormers deserve copper
Dormers are stubborn. They punch with the most susceptible plane of a house, asking a roofing system to confess light and air without confessing water. They need to work hard in storms, in freeze thaw cycles, and under snow loads. They also being in the foreground. Stand in a front lawn and your eye finds them instantly. This mix of high exposure and useful intricacy makes product choices decisive.
Copper checks critical boxes. It is dimensionally secure in cold and heat, so joints do not babble apart. It can be soldered right into monolithic frying pans and coverings, so water has nowhere to creep in. It creates easily on building curves, so eyebrow and ogee profiles review as constant as opposed to fractional. It endures sea air and acid rain much better than most metals. And while the in advance cost makes some customers are reluctant, the lifecycle mathematics rarely lies. A correctly described copper dormer can go across a century with very little intervention. Asphalt and paint can not make that promise.
There is likewise the peaceful theater of patination. Bare copper begins a cozy cent tone, changes to russet within months, then gradually grows to walnut and charcoal. In most temperate climates, verdigris begins to bloom at 3 to seven years on protected faces, in the future wind washed surfaces. By the 2nd years, the color has resolved right into layered eco-friendlies and browns with soft transitions at seams and drips. If the roofing is slate or hand split cedar, the discussion in between products grows richer as every surface area obtains age.
The language of proportion
Before we talk joints and solder, dwell on percentage. Copper can not conceal bad shape. On the residences where dormers sing, we have actually tuned three ratios.
First, cheek elevation to width. A timeless gable dormer on a primary slope between 8 in 12 and 12 in 12 usually rests most beautiful when the face size is two and a fifty percent to three times the cheek elevation above the roofing deck. That provides the home window space to breathe while maintaining cheeks stout enough to hold a crisp seam pattern.
Second, roof pitch positioning. Dropped dormers that look like emergency situation appendages normally damage prematurely or far too late about the primary ridge. Grab the regulating cornice line or the rake of a famous gable, after that bring that information through the dormer eave and rake. Copper loves a continuous line.
Third, wall surface density at the window. Deep jambs and a fractional disclose settle. A copper covered confront with a 3 to 4 inch held up to the window plane stays clear of the pasted on appearance. On even more official work we will build 6 inch returns, generating darkness that checks out at range and offering the metal area to expand.
Architects who appreciate these proportions find the dormer integrates with massing as opposed to fighting it. A modest relocate a section drawing can save a ton of money in sheet metal gymnastics.
Craft that keeps water out
Copper succeeds or falls short at the joints. On brand-new work I begin with 20 oz copper for dormer encounters and 24 oz at roof coverings and sills. In snow country or coastal wind fields, we press to 32 oz at rakes and sills. The larger supply withstands oil canning, a cosmetic concern that can turn into a customer complaint.
Soldered joints specify the envelope at horizontal transitions. A continuous soldered sill flashing under the home window, hemmed to form a drip, returns into the structure with at least a 1 inch upstand and tosses out over the cheek cladding by half an inch. Where cheek fulfills roof covering, I prefer a 2 part setting up. First, an action flashing in copper integrated with each course of shingle or slate, then a constant counter flashing stitched into the cheek panel, with a lock seam that can be opened for future re-roofing. Surprise cleats at 8 to 12 inch spacing safe frying pans without face fasteners. Those cleats obtain stainless screws or copper ring shanks, not common zinc plated screws that will begin a galvanic quarrel.
On eyebrow dormers and curved cheeks, a standing joint rhythm aids the distance read cleanly while giving growth joints. Maintain seams as slim as the fabricator will certainly tolerate, usually 3/4 inch to 1 inch completed, with clip spacing tightened on the tension side of the curve.
Ventilation continues to be critical, also when the steel looks hermetic. Do not asphyxiate the roofing system. If the dormer face or roof is insulated Custom Leader Boxes at the aircraft, provide a vented network over with tongues to the main roofing system vent path. We have salvaged a couple of high budget plan tasks where copper was laid tight over a cold deck with no air movement. The result was condensation so consistent that the patina appeared like leopard spotting and the sheathing turned to a sponge.

Patina prices differ with microclimate. Urban sulfur substances press much faster green. Hill air slows it. Orientation issues also. South and west faces typically delay the coolest environment-friendly, remaining brown much longer as a result of UV exposure and routine cleaning by rainfall. Protected soffits and recessed jambs maintain the wealthiest emerald. Connect this to customers. The dormer will certainly not coincide shade on all sides, which selection is the point.
Runoff needs to be valued. Copper water stains limestone and some light colored stuccos. If the dormer discharges onto a whitewash, consider a sacrificial drip on a distinct bracket, or a little copper apron that accumulates and re routes the initial dash. When the roof is metal and the valley connections right into aluminum, never let copper drain straight over it. The galvanic ladder is not a recommendation. Separate metals with stainless changes or make certain the circulation relocates from much less worthy to a lot more noble, not the reverse.

Details that divide heirloom from headache
Detailing a copper dormer is the architectural version of writing a sonnet. The policies are strict, which can really feel limiting until you utilize them to your advantage.
Start with the eave. A copper soffit and fascia assembly gives extra control than trying to satisfy copper facework to painted timber. If you maintain timber, separate it with a slip sheet and aired vent back side, then accept the maintenance that follows. Where the dormer roof dies right into the main roof covering, metal chimney shrouds utilize a woven saddle if the primary roofing is slate. On cedar, disrupt shingle courses with preformed copper saddles that tuck under two programs upslope. The objective is not acrobatics, it is predictable, relatively easy to fix layers.
Window assimilation is where lots of good styles stumble. The safest sequence is copper outside, window within. That implies establish your copper returns and sills first, after that established the units right into those pockets with back dams and pan blinking that proceed the copper path. If the window supplier demands their PVC toenailing fins proud of the face, adapt with a below structure that obtains both systems nicely. Foam and tape should not be the hero.
In snow nation, address sliding loads. Copper is slippery. If your major roof covering is metal or slate on a high pitch, install Personalized Snow Guards upstream of the dormer cheeks and simply over the dormer eave. That breaks apart the piece and keeps an avalanche from punching the top firm joints. In heavy snow belts we add an interior back-up at the eave, a hidden stainless apron under the copper that brings water out even if the leading edge takes a hit.

Sequencing that protects the craft
Even the most effective information can be reversed by a hurried routine. Above end constructs, we push to mount the dormer shells after the house is dried out in however prior to finish cladding rises on adjacent walls. That allows the sheet metal group job without worry of crashing into completed cedar or limestone.
An easy sequence we take another look at usually:
Frame the dormers square, sheath with plywood, and install self adhering underlayment, leaving laps tidy and completely dry at all metal interfaces. Set sill pans and lower flashings in copper, soldered at edges, with momentary defense over walking paths. Install cheeks and face cladding, integrating action flashings right into the main roofing as roof covering progresses upslope. Set home windows into prepared copper returns with proper back dams, after that complete head flashings and counter flashings. Finish with dormer roofing system pans and ridge or hip caps, after that eliminate security and rinse flux residues.
By protecting firm joints until roofing work wraps, you drastically minimize the variety of small damages and solder dashes that result in dissatisfied phone calls. It additionally requires the professions to collaborate in three dimensions, which helps the foreman see potential problems early.
The cost conversation
Copper elevates brows in budgeting meetings. The numbers span extensively, however some real world ranges help. For a small gable dormer with a single home window and simple returns, copper cladding and blinking may include 6,000 to 12,000 over a repainted timber assembly, consisting of construction and installation. Larger dropped dormers with bent cheeks and firm roofings can run 400 to 800 per square foot of metal surface area, relying on weight, access, and region. Custom work from a shop like Salvo metal Works will rest at the upper end, but the gain in fit and minimized area time often tightens the gap.
Lead times shift with the real estate market. Anticipate 4 to eight weeks for store illustrations and fabrication when routines are rational. In boom cycles those home windows double. Location copper orders early in design growth and freeze seam patterns by the amount of time drawings most likely to the architectural designer. Altering a seam layout after harsh framing begins a waterfall that typically finishes with area entwines where you do not desire them.
Maintenance is marginal compared to painted systems. A gentle rinse after installation to get rid of flux and fingerprints is necessary. After that, leave the patina alone. Do not wax, oil, or clear coat copper that rests outdoors. Those surface area treatments catch wetness, yellow in UV, and flake at uncertain intervals. If bird droppings or mortar sprinkles hit the surface area during building and construction, clean with water and a soft brush. Abrasives scar the grain and create intense places that take years to blend.
When dormers and roofing disagree
Not every roof likes a copper dormer on first get in touch with. Ceramic tile roof coverings present spacing and uplift difficulties. The service is normally an underlayment degree flashing and a meticulously tipped counter flashing that values ceramic tile systems. Avoid long unbroken copper valleys on clay tile in warm sun. Thermal activity will shake off bolts unless the cleat timetable is disciplined.
Standing joint metal roof coverings require submission to the panel layout. Do not require a dormer cheek to land mid panel without a strategy. Present a rib to divide the panel or set the dormer size to a several of the panel module. Use Custom Roof Vents that resemble the joint spacing so the eye forgives needed joints. When blending steels, maintain copper far from bare steel and light weight aluminum in damp call. Stainless is your pal. So are EPDM isolators at clips and fasteners.
On cedar, treat the timber. Copper runoff will still environment-friendly the trembles below, which numerous proprietors like, but the chemistry is not kind to iron. All revealed fasteners near copper ought to be stainless or solid copper. Repainted steel trim in closeness to copper will certainly blister within a season.

Pitfalls to avoid when you specify
A graceful dormer starts at the keyboard. Way too many illustrations leave the metal service provider to iron out fundamental physics. A simple list helps.
Call out copper weight by location, at a minimum 20 oz at faces and 24 oz at roofing systems and sills. Dimension joint design on altitudes so panel joints straighten with windows and rakes as opposed to drifting. Specify compatible bolts and cleats, stainless or copper, and ban plated steel in contact zones. Detail back dams at sills and head flashings that turn into the framing a minimum of 1 inch, not token lips. Document vent courses, whether above or below insulation, so the roofing system can breathe without guesswork.
When these points survive on the illustrations, proposals tighten. The store that wins will understand what you expect, and your website walks will be about craft, not emergency patches.
